In today's digital age, establishing a robust online presence is crucial for job seekers aiming to stand out in a competitive market. Employers increasingly utilize online platforms to assess potential candidates, making it essential to manage and enhance your digital footprint effectively. Recent statistics underscore this trend:

LinkedIn Usage:

• 90% of job seekers utilize LinkedIn for job search purposes. 

• Over 90% of employers use social media to evaluate candidates

Social Media Screening:

• 70% of employers have rejected candidates based on their social media presence.

1. Optimize Your LinkedIn Profile

LinkedIn is a pivotal platform for professional networking. To enhance your profile:

Professional Photo: Use a high-quality, professional headshot.

Compelling Headline: Craft a headline that reflects your expertise and career aspirations.

Detailed Summary: Write a concise summary highlighting your skills, experiences, and career goals.

Keyword Integration: Incorporate industry-relevant keywords to improve search visibility.

Active Engagement: Regularly share industry-related content and participate in professional discussions.

2. Curate Your Social Media Profiles

Employers often review candidates' social media to gain insights beyond their resumes. Ensure your profiles convey professionalism:

Content Audit: Remove or hide any content that could be perceived as unprofessional or controversial.

Privacy Settings: Adjust settings to control what is publicly visible.

Consistent Branding: Align your profiles to reflect a cohesive professional image.

3. Showcase Expertise Through Blogging

Starting a blog allows you to demonstrate your knowledge and passion for your field:

Platform Selection: Choose user-friendly platforms like WordPress or Medium.

Content Strategy: Write about industry trends, case studies, or insights that showcase your expertise.

Promotion: Share your posts across social media to reach a broader audience.

4. Engage in Online Networking

Building relationships online can lead to job opportunities:

Professional Groups: Join industry-specific groups on LinkedIn or other platforms.

Virtual Events: Participate in webinars, workshops, and conferences to connect with professionals.

Informational Interviews: Reach out to industry leaders for insights and advice.

5. Leverage Multimedia Resumes

Innovative formats like video resumes can set you apart:

Video Introductions: Create a brief video highlighting your skills and experiences.

Digital Portfolios: Develop an online portfolio showcasing your work samples and projects.

By implementing these strategies, you can create a strong online presence that not only attracts potential employers but also reflects your professional brand effectively.
